Big Antelope Spring
Nevada

Big Antelope Spring was a historical pitstop for pioneers taking the Applegate Trail to the Applegate Valley in Southern Oregon.  This location is located in a remote area west of Imlay, Nevada, now w/ a livestock trough.  There was a dead heifer nearby that left a foul stench.  A nearby historical sign reads:

 

Applegate Trail - Antelope Springs

"Took the Lawson Road... to a spring of good water on the left of the main road about a mile with a good road leading to the spring and then back into the road... the water funs out of a bluff at the foot of the mountain" - J.D. Randall, Aug. 13, 1852
